Address

bc1pyya5yvgay8p8evyfkj64mm8tze6qeztulp7fdp2e90d4fryjr3mqt9ah7gCopy

Total Received

3.062062 BTC

Total Sent

3.05350979 BTC

№ Transactions

38

Final Balance

0.00855221 BTC

Transactions
Filter